I am in a dilemma of sorts. All my employment letters have been addressed to my grandmother's address because my company wanted a permanent address to keep on record. Thus, my appointment letters, NOC letter, resignation approval letter etc. have all been addressed to the aforesaid address. However, I have never lived in that address and has been used only for permanent address purpose.

Nevertheless, I have included my current rented house address in the police report and the online application. Will this cause an issue? If so, will an LOE be sufficient to sort this issue out?

If you are that worried, then include an LOE to explain the different addresses.

That said, IRCC are much more concerned about the content of the letters, and that you did perform the duties and responsibilities mentioned in them.

For any correspondence, they use the details you put in your actual application
